Ido Weinberg

Principal Investigator at Penumbra

Ido Weinberg has a diverse range of work experience in the medical field. Ido began their career in 2006 as a Resident in Internal Medicine at Hadassa Medical centers. Ido later became an Attending Physician at the same institution. In 2010, they founded Angiologist.com, where they focused on medical education and content creation.

In 2012, Weinberg joined Harvard Medical School as an Instructor of Medicine, eventually becoming an Assistant Professor of Medicine and then an Associate Professor. Ido'swork at Harvard involved clinical practice in Vascular Medicine, research, and training of fellow physicians. Ido also served as the Director of the Vascular Medicine Fellowship program at Massachusetts General Hospital.

At Massachusetts General Hospital, Weinberg held multiple roles, including Vascular Medicine Specialist on staff, Assistant Physician, and Associate Physician. Ido also served as the Medical Director of the Anticoagulation Management Service and worked closely with industry sponsors as a Physician Reviewer at VasCore.

Weinberg has also had involvement with various industry organizations. Ido served on the Scientific Advisory Board at Novate Medical Ltd and worked as a Consultant at Magneto Thrombectomy Solutions. Ido was also the Director of Interactive Media at VIVA Physicians, where they focused on website development and social media management.

Additionally, Weinberg has experience as a Principal Investigator at Penumbra, Inc. and as a member of the Israeli College of Physicians for Smoking Prevention and Cessation.

Overall, Weinberg's work experience includes clinical practice, research, medical education, leadership positions, and industry involvement in the field of Vascular Medicine.

Ido Weinberg has a comprehensive education history. Ido first attended The Hebrew University of Jerusalem from 1993 to 2000, where they obtained an MD degree in Medicine. In 1994 to 1996, they pursued a Master of Science degree in Neurobiology at the same institution. Afterwards, they obtained a Master's in Health Administration (MHA) from Ben-Gurion University of the Negev from 2006 to 2007. In 2008 to 2010, Ido attended Tel Aviv University, focusing on Sports Medicine without completing a specific degree.

In addition to their education, Ido also holds several certifications. Ido became Board Certified in Internal Medicine by the Israeli Ministry of Health in 2010. Ido obtained the Israeli Medical License from the same institution in 2001. In 2012, they acquired the Massachusetts Medical License from the Massachusetts Board of Registration in Medicine. Ido also achieved Board Certification in Vascular Medicine from the American Board of Vascular Medicine in 2012. Lastly, they attained Registered Physician in Vascular Interpretation (RPVI) certification from the American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onography in 2013.
